Wood Duck Houses are most
successful when placed over water but can also be
place in woodland habitat up to half-a-mile from
open water and should be mounted on a post 6-8'
high with the entrance hole facing south or west.
Protecting previously used nests is very
important. Once successful, a female will nest in
the same house year after year. Our Wood
